New Jerusalem has a Wonderful Wall

(Photo: Pexels)

New Jerusalem has “a great and high wall” (Rev. 21:12) and an angel “measured its wall, a hundred and forty-four cubits” high (21:17).

Revelation 21:12 tells us that the wall is great and high for separation unto God and for the protection of God’s interest. The height of the wall is one hundred forty-four cubits. A cubit is approximately eighteen inches, so on that basis the wall would be two hundred sixteen feet high. Also, Revelation tells us that the wall is twelve thousand stadia long. Since one stadion is approximately six hundred feet, the wall is approximately one thousand three hundred and sixty-four miles long….No wall on earth can compare with the wall of the New Jerusalem.*

New JerusalemPlease remember that this wall is a spiritual sign. Revelation 21:18 tells us “the building work of its wall was jasper.” The wall is built with the believers transformed by the Spirit. What the Spirit works into us becomes our separation, our sanctification, from the world and the protection of God’s interest in us.

The Lord Jesus prayed for this in John 17, “Sanctify them in the truth; Your word is truth.” Our experiences of the Spirit’s sanctification now and the wall of New Jerusalem are both answers to this prayer.
